’90s-inspired beauty is happening so hard right now, and we are all about it. From Elizabeth Olsen‘s perfect neutral brown lipstick to Rachel Weisz‘s carefree, no-maintenance volume, 2015 is starting to look a lot like 1993. Rad.
Now that fall is in full swing, our beauty MVPs are just as excited about the resurgence of low-key grunge as we are—and they’re putting a pretty masterful modern twist on it, too.

With an angled brunette bob and bold orange-y red lip (one might even call it … rust?), Emilia Clarke couldn’t possibly look more different from the Khaleesi she plays on “Game of Thrones,” but her real life look is just as good as her on-screen beauty game—and that’s saying something.

Understated elegance at all times is the name of Charlize Theron‘s game, and between her soft pink lip color, slightly shimmery neutral eyeshadow, and platinum pixie, she’s right on target.

Rihanna has no qualms about stealing the show, and that’s exactly why we love her. Who could ever begin to compete with her sky-scraping updo, mauve lipstick, and perfectly executed cat eye? No one, that’s who.

By weaving super thin strands of a bright silver into the ends of her hair, former “Skins” star Kaya Scodelario has found the perfect balance between creative color and a more natural look. Well played.

This is a relatively tame choice for January Jones, who usually favors statement makeup like orange lipstick and electric blue liner, but with a wavy bob that on point, she doesn’t really need much else to stand out.

While most of us deal with frizzy, poufy hair by wielding a flat iron and a whole lot of smoothing cream, Rachel Weisz has taken advantage of her volume and made naturally big hair look chic.

Calling it: Elizabeth Olsen has officially nailed the ’90s beauty trend. Her hair is just the right amount of dirty, and her smudgy cat eye is everything we’ve ever wanted out of our own. Total fall beauty inspiration, right here.
